thymidine and Wallerian Degeneration

thymidine has been researched along with Wallerian Degeneration in 6 studies

Wallerian Degeneration: Degeneration of distal aspects of a nerve axon following injury to the cell body or proximal portion of the axon. The process is characterized by fragmentation of the axon and its MYELIN SHEATH.
